Summary
To ensure a successful and smooth learning experience on the AI Productivity and Workflows programme, learners need access to specific tools.
Important note: Please ensure learners can also access the core requirements listed in this article in addition to the programme-specific requirements outlined below. It is the employer's responsibility to ensure this access is in place by the relevant deadline.
Note: Only one AI track applies to a cohort. Set up access for Microsoft, Google, or Claude, depending on which tool the employer has agreed to use ahead of launch.
AI Productivity and Workflows Tech Requirements and Deadlines
Tool | Details | Implementation notes | Deadline |
Spreadsheet Software | Software taught as part of the programme, subject to prior agreement between Multiverse and the employer. | Access to Excel or Google Sheets: allowlisting and account required. | Flying Start |
Microsoft Track | Microsoft Copilot 365 and Copilot Studio. | Allowlisting and licence required. The AI tool must be agreed before launch. | Month 1 |
Google Track | Gemini Enterprise licence. | Allowlisting and licence required. The AI tool must be agreed before launch. | Month 1 |
Claude Track | Claude Team with Cowork access. | Allowlisting and licence required. The AI tool must be agreed before launch. | Month 1 |
